The role of teachers in society is vital. Dr. Sarvapalli Radhakrishnan said, "Teacher's place in society is of vital importance." He acts as a pivot for the transmission of intellectual, traditional and technical skills from generation to generation and helps to keep the lamp of civilization burning and shining. He not only guides individuals, but also decides the destiny of the Nation. The status of teachers reflects the socio-cultural ethos of the society. It is said that no pupil can rise above the level of its teachers. The present article is an attempt to find out the dependable answer to the question raised previously. Adjustment and professional attitude are two interdependable variables which influence behaviour of male and female teachers.
